In today's information-rich world, crafting clear and impactful messages is crucial. In today’s conversation Todd Rogers, Harvard University professor of public policy, shares his key principles on how to engage your audience and ensure your message is understood.

Here are some of the topics covered:

  1. Less is More: Everyone is skimming. Limit word usage and stick to the core ideas.

  2. Make Reading Easy: Using simple words and syntax help guarantee that your reader will easily understand what you want to convey.

  3. Use Formatting to Direct Your Reader: Headlines are signposts for your readers, guiding them to your main message.

  4. Understand Your Audience: Write with an understanding of what your reader cares about and how it dovetails with the goal of your communication.

  5. Make responding easy. Remove as much friction as possible. Make it clear what you want from your reader.
